As a science teacher I find it shocking that a University scientist would not realize that this study is filled with uncontrolled variables. The meal appears to have too much fat, too much carb, and too many calories for one sitting. Which of these things caused the results???

A valid experiment would need to have several groups eating the same number of calories, but different amounts of fat and carb to determine if it is the calories, the fat, or the carb causing the trouble... Even a 9th grader can figure this one out.
